Transaction 6e64bc7689350d7ce2f30b6165aeeb57c416736e4389a0f6b0fe6bf83f8b5a0f
1 Input
1 Output
-
6e64bc7689350d7ce2f30b6165aeeb57c416736e4389a0f6b0fe6bf83f8b5a0f:0
- value
- 3899010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f9af83750a64fa9de55062972c79682ca12678f0 OP_EQUAL
- address
- 3QTESCeWYFKgrx7nowbJLQbJveN9ovWzFp